Film Geek Central  

Attention, film geeks! You know who you are! Film Geek Central is a new spin on the old review show. Scott Davis and Austin Kennedy have been published in various media outlets. Each of them also comes to the forefront with some knowledge about what it takes to make a great film, without the prejudice that weighs most shows down. More than anything, Film Geek Central is a new podcast, by film geeks and for film geeks.

    "WE'RE READY TO BELIEVE YOU!"... GHOSTBUSTERS III REALLY HAPPENING

    Man, do I feel old. Has it really been twenty years since GHOSTBUSTERS II? Yes indeed and they are finally ready to move forward on the third installment.

    Bill Murray, Dan Aykroyd, Harold Ramis, Ernie Hudson, Rick Moranis and Sigourney Weaver are all said to be reuniting for GHOSTBUSTERS III. One notable absence? Ivan Reitman, who will not be directing. Another choice for director is Ramis, who is also a prolific comedic director.

    The film will be a passing of the torch as the older Ghostbusters welcome a new generation. Aykroyd said there may be one or two female Ghostbusters as well, with names Alyssa Milano and Eliza Dushku being mentioned (My guess is the studio may have some say in what young names are considered though).

    The script is not the one rumored to be floating around by Judd Apatow, who has his name attached to everything these days whether he wants it or not. Instead, the script is by Lee Eisenberg and Gene Stupnitsky, who wrote Ramis' upcoming YEAR ONE.

    Aykroyd says that filming should be ready to begin this winter, but don't think it's a done deal. "Things could blow up at any time," he said.
